WebMar 7, 2024 · Here's how to properly sauce your pasta, step by step. Step 1: Heat Your Sauce Separately With few exceptions (such as when you're making a pesto-style sauce or a simple Roman-style cheese sauce, like carbonara or cacio e pepe ), pasta should be tossed with sauce that is already hot and ready. WebMay 18, 2024 · Italian pasta is especially the best pasta because there is a pasta law in Italy, which among other things obliges to make pasta from hard grain. Time for really good pasta (photo: Unsplash) The pasta law. That law (the law in Italian) is number 580/67 (for the enthusiast). It is the only law in the world that says anything about the minimum ...
